MOTION TO APPROVE ALTERNATIVE 3 FAILED TO
CARRY |
4 |
MOTION TO APPROVE ALTERNATIVE 1 FAILED TO
RECEIVE A SECOND |
53124 |
CONTINUED TO 5/21/19, 9:30 A.M. |

COUNTY
COUNSEL READ: THE BOARD UNANIMOUSLY
DIRECTED COUNTY COUNSEL TO RELEASE A LETTER RESPONDING TO THE LITIGATION
THREAT FROM THE ACLU CONCERNING CONDITIONS IN THE COUNTY EMERGENCY SHELTERS. COPIES OF THE COUNTY'S RESPONSE TO THE ACLU
MAY BE OBTAINED FROM THE COUNTY PUBLIC INFORMATION OFFICER UPON REQUEST. |
